Although CS2 remains available to only a limited number of players, Valve continues to develop a new version of CS:GO, which is good news, because each update brings us closer to a release that will be open to everyone. The next update for CS2 was released on August 3, and several noteworthy innovations appeared in it.

Map updates

First of all, the composition of maps in matchmaking has changed. Instead of the updated Vertigo and Overpass, players will now be able to compete on Ancient and Anubis. Since both maps appeared relatively recently in the matchmaking of the main version of CS:GO, there was no need to significantly rework the graphics. The main visual update was improved water rendering. In addition, physical effects have been added to the display of water: for example, the sounds when different types of weapons fall into water are now different. Another cosmetic addition is related to water: chickens now have the ability to swim.

Interestingly, of the maps included in the current competitive map pool, Inferno has never appeared in CS2. It wasn't in the trailer for the new version of the game either. It is possible that in the future it will be replaced by some other card. Given that the first championships will be held on CS2 for many months, the developers have plenty of time to test how various maps function in the new version, make the necessary corrections and decide on the final composition of the map pool.

Other changes

Despite the fact that Wingman mode in CS2 was quite popular, in the update on August 3rd Valve disabled it, probably to make some fixes.  Players hope that he will return soon.

Another small but noteworthy update in Counter-Strike 2 – This is the fact that C4 explosives now have an inspection animation. Perhaps this means that there may be skins for this item in the future. In addition, several animations associated with the player's movement around the map have been improved.

The next CS2 update gave data miners a reason to once again look for hints of potential innovations in the game files. It is possible that players will face global changes in the matchmaking system in CS2, which will become more complex. Developers can take advantage of the experience of third-party platforms such as FaceIT and implement a similar rating system into the game. In addition, new resources may appear in the game for beginners. It is likely that the developers expect that after the game is released into open beta, those who have not played CS:GO before will also be interested in it, which means they will need to show the basics of the gameplay. To do this, a tutorial with training missions and matches with the participation of bots may appear in the game.
